What is the probability for a function to be positive-definite?

For the determination of whether a polynomial is a "positive-definite" function by your definition, you can easily use Sturm's algorithm. The basic formulation of the Sturm's theorem works for square-free functions, i.e. it fails on a measure zero subset of the set of all the polynomials you are interested in for a given n, hence not influencing the resulting probability.
